
The president of the Senate of the Republic, Gerardo Fernández Noroña, was involved in a new dispute with the opposition via Twitter, this time due to a video showing the politician getting into a luxury truck after a Morena meeting.
The message posted by the national leadership of the PRI criticized Fernández Noroña for his apparent liking for living luxuriously despite his populist discourse. In the video, a person questions the senator about his change of vehicle, to which he responds that the luxury truck was lent by the company Volvo, since his personal vehicle has been in repair for four months.
In response to the PRI's criticisms, Fernández Noroña defended his lifestyle, asserting that everything he has achieved is through his effort and work. Additionally, he expressed his annoyance and branded the opposition as thieves, repressive and fraudulent. He also reiterated that his truck is in the shop due to problems with parts coming from Sweden.
This is not the first time Gerardo Fernández Noroña has generated controversy for his lifestyle, which seems distant from his political speeches. Previously, he received criticism for traveling in a luxury class of an airline during an event in France. However, the politician has defended his actions arguing that he maintains a modest lifestyle and that his belongings were obtained through hard work.
